[Status: Launched! ๐] Adding Time on behalf of others
Is it possible to add a feature that allows Administrator to add time entries on behalf of others? We have instances where team members may have forgotten to add time before going on leave for example or the boss may be in meetings all day and we needย their time to include in a report.
A simple drop down option for Administrators to select other users in the 'Add time entry' box would be very helpful.
Hello @everyone, and thank you all for sharing. Robert Heindl is correct, if a task is already in the timesheet it can be edited, a task cannot be added on behalf of another user.ย

Hi everyone! I'm very happy to let you know that adding time for others has been released! ๐ฅณ
Thank you all for sharing your feedback here, it helped the team tremendously to prioritize and plan this update ๐ค

is this feature restricted to only certain subscriptions?ย
Hi Red Nimma, it's available for all subscriptions except Free and Professional. You can see more detail on that here. Please don't hesitate to let me know if you have any questions.
